to make a graph, we need to find distance traveled in each interval
in t1 = 22 minutes = 1320 seconds, d = 7.2 * 1320 = 9504 m
in t2 = 36 minutes = 2160 seconds, d = 5.1 * 2160 = 11016 m
in t2 = 8 minutes = 480 seconds , d = 13 * 480 = 6240 m

average velocity during first interval
v = 9504 / 1320 = 7.2 m/s
during second interval
v = 11016 / 2160 = 5.1 m/s
during third interval
v = 6240 / 480 = 13 m/s
---------------------------------------------------------
how far the bicyclist travels
d = 9504 + 11016 + 6240
d = 26760 m
-------------------------------
average velocity during entire trip
v = total distance / total time
v = 26760 / 3960
v = 6.7575 m/s
